Do you need it yet?

Signs you need deck staining in Oak Forest

These are the warning signs we hear about most often on deck staining calls across Harris County. If any of them sound like your house, it is worth a free walkthrough before the problem grows.

  • Fasteners rising and board ends splitting at the cuts
  • Mildew or algae making the deck slick after rain
  • Water soaking into the wood instead of beading on the surface
  • Old stain peeling in traffic lanes and around planters
Pricing, honestly

What deck staining costs in Oak Forest

Pricing deck staining honestly means admitting what we cannot know from Oak Forest street view: the variables below. A free walkthrough settles them, and your written quote shows exactly which ones drove your number.

  • Deck square footage plus rails, stairs and benches in the scope
  • Horizontal surfaces get extra attention because they fail first
  • Stain type: transparent shows wood, solid lasts longest on old decks
  • Board repairs and fastener work before any coating goes down
